處理器系統(tǒng)及其圖像數(shù)據(jù)處理方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及集數(shù)據(jù)處理領(lǐng)域,特別是涉及一種處理器系統(tǒng)及其圖像數(shù)據(jù)處理方法。
【背景技術(shù)】
[0002]游戲玩家開(kāi)始追逐游戲畫(huà)面顯示的美感和流暢程度,游戲生產(chǎn)商為滿(mǎn)足玩家,開(kāi)始設(shè)計(jì)游戲畫(huà)面炫璨華麗、劇情豐富龐雜的大型游戲。為支持這些游戲的運(yùn)行,對(duì)游戲玩家的游戲設(shè)備提出了很大的考驗(yàn)。大多游戲玩家的游戲設(shè)備是普通的個(gè)人計(jì)算機(jī),由一個(gè)中央處理器和一個(gè)圖形處理器支撐整個(gè)大型游戲的運(yùn)行,對(duì)個(gè)人計(jì)算機(jī)的損耗極大,而且游戲運(yùn)行不流暢,甚至卡頓及黑屏。
[0003]游戲玩家為使其游戲設(shè)備能流暢的運(yùn)行大型游戲,會(huì)對(duì)游戲設(shè)備進(jìn)行改裝,其用作游戲設(shè)備的個(gè)人計(jì)算機(jī)通常留有增加圖形處理器的插槽。但是這種插槽式的游戲設(shè)備體積過(guò)大,且插入的圖形處理器不能合理利用,造成資源以及成本的浪費(fèi)。
【發(fā)明內(nèi)容】
[0004]本發(fā)明主要解決的技術(shù)問(wèn)題是提供一種處理器系統(tǒng)及其圖像數(shù)據(jù)處理方法,能夠?qū)蓚€(gè)圖形處理器與中央處理器集成到同一主板上并使之處理不同的圖像數(shù)據(jù),節(jié)省空間、成本,合理利用設(shè)備資源。
[0005]為解決上述技術(shù)問(wèn)題,本發(fā)明采用的一個(gè)技術(shù)方案是:提供一種處理器系統(tǒng),用于對(duì)圖像數(shù)據(jù)進(jìn)行處理,至少包括:集成設(shè)置于同一主板上的第一圖形處理器、第二圖形處理器和中央處理器;
[0006]第一圖形處理器用于將圖像數(shù)據(jù)分類(lèi)為第一圖像數(shù)據(jù)和第二圖像數(shù)據(jù),處理第一圖像數(shù)據(jù),將使第二圖形處理器處理第二圖像數(shù)據(jù)的指令傳輸?shù)降诙D形處理器,以及輸出所述第一圖像數(shù)據(jù)的處理結(jié)果和第二圖形處理器的數(shù)據(jù)處理結(jié)果;第二圖形處理器用于接收處理第二圖像數(shù)據(jù)的指令,處理第二圖像數(shù)據(jù),并將處理第二圖像數(shù)據(jù)的處理結(jié)果傳輸?shù)降谝粓D形處理器;中央處理器,連接第一圖形處理器和第二圖形處理器,用于為處理第二圖像數(shù)據(jù)的指令和第二圖像數(shù)據(jù)處理結(jié)果的傳輸提供傳輸通道。
[0007]為解決上述技術(shù)問(wèn)題,本發(fā)明采用的一個(gè)技術(shù)方案是:提供一種圖像數(shù)據(jù)處理方法,包括:提供第一圖形處理器、第二圖形處理器和中央處理器;將第一圖形處理器、第二圖形處理器和中央處理器集成設(shè)置于同一主板上;第一圖形處理器將待處理的圖像數(shù)據(jù)分類(lèi)為第一圖像數(shù)據(jù)和第二圖像數(shù)據(jù);第一圖形處理器處理第一圖像數(shù)據(jù),并向第二圖形處理器傳輸處理第二圖像數(shù)據(jù)的指令;第二圖形處理器接收指令并處理第二圖像數(shù)據(jù);第二圖形處理器將處理結(jié)果傳輸?shù)降谝粓D形處理器,第一圖形處理器輸出第一圖像數(shù)據(jù)和第二圖像數(shù)據(jù)的處理結(jié)果。
[0008]區(qū)別于現(xiàn)有技術(shù),本發(fā)明的處理器系統(tǒng)將兩個(gè)圖形處理器與中央處理器集成設(shè)置于同一主板上,節(jié)省空間使用;同時(shí)對(duì)圖像數(shù)據(jù)分類(lèi),通過(guò)2個(gè)圖形處理器分別對(duì)分類(lèi)的圖像數(shù)據(jù)進(jìn)行處理,最后將對(duì)圖像數(shù)據(jù)處理的結(jié)果統(tǒng)一輸出,能夠合理利用圖形處理器的資源,節(jié)省成本。
【附圖說(shuō)明】
[0009]圖1是本發(fā)明提供的一種處理器系統(tǒng)的第一實(shí)施方式的結(jié)構(gòu)示意圖;
[0010]圖2是本發(fā)明提供的一種處理器系統(tǒng)的第二實(shí)施方式的結(jié)構(gòu)示意圖;
[0011]圖3是本發(fā)明提供的本發(fā)明提供的一種圖像數(shù)據(jù)處理方法的第一實(shí)施方式的流程不意圖;
[0012]圖4是本發(fā)明提供的本發(fā)明提供的一種圖像數(shù)據(jù)處理方法的第二實(shí)施方式的流程不意圖。
【具體實(shí)施方式】
[0013]下面結(jié)合【具體實(shí)施方式】對(duì)本發(fā)明的技術(shù)方案作進(jìn)一步更詳細(xì)的描述。顯然,所描述的實(shí)施例僅僅是本發(fā)明的一部分實(shí)施例,而不是全部的實(shí)施例?;诒景l(fā)明中的實(shí)施例,本領(lǐng)域普通技術(shù)人員在沒(méi)有作出創(chuàng)造性勞動(dòng)的前提下所獲得的所有其他實(shí)施例,都應(yīng)屬于本發(fā)明保護(hù)的范圍。
[0014]圖形處理器(Graphics Processing Unit,GPU),又稱(chēng)顯示核心、視覺(jué)處理器、顯示芯片,是一種專(zhuān)門(mén)在個(gè)人電腦、工作站、游戲機(jī)和一些移動(dòng)設(shè)備(如平板電腦、智能手機(jī)等)上圖像運(yùn)算工作的微處理器。通常用于將計(jì)算機(jī)系統(tǒng)所需要的顯示信息進(jìn)行轉(zhuǎn)換驅(qū)動(dòng),并向顯示器提供行掃描信號(hào),控制顯示器的正確顯示,是連接顯示器和個(gè)人電腦主板的重要元件,也是“人機(jī)對(duì)話(huà)”的重要設(shè)備之一。顯卡作為電腦主機(jī)里的一個(gè)重要組成部分,承擔(dān)輸出顯示圖形的任務(wù),對(duì)于從事專(zhuān)業(yè)圖形設(shè)計(jì)者及游戲玩家來(lái)說(shuō)顯卡非常重要。
[0015]通常情況在進(jìn)行圖像數(shù)據(jù)處理時(shí),其中的物理模擬計(jì)算可以通過(guò)中央處理器進(jìn)行計(jì)算,但是中央處理器計(jì)算時(shí)效率較低;所以一般采用以下兩種方法,一種是利用電腦或游戲主機(jī)中的圖像處理器GPU輔助進(jìn)行計(jì)算,這種方法對(duì)GPU資源消耗較高,一些低端電腦實(shí)現(xiàn)起來(lái)更為困難;另一種是在高性能臺(tái)式機(jī)中采用,即加裝獨(dú)立的圖形處理器GPU作為獨(dú)立物理處理器進(jìn)行上述的模擬物理計(jì)算,這種方法會(huì)大幅提升整機(jī)成本,而且設(shè)備體積較大,所以在對(duì)尺寸要求較高的設(shè)備上無(wú)法采用。
[0016]參閱圖1,圖1是本發(fā)明提供的一種處理器系統(tǒng)的第一實(shí)施方式的結(jié)構(gòu)示意圖。處理器系統(tǒng)100至少包括第一圖形處理器110、第二圖形處理器120和中央處理器130,本發(fā)明中,第一圖形處理器110、第二圖形處理器120和中央處理器130集成設(shè)置于同一主板101 上。
[0017]第一圖形處理器110和第二圖形處理器120是型號(hào)相同或不同的圖形處理器。第一圖形處理器110用于將所需要的顯示信息即圖像數(shù)據(jù)進(jìn)行轉(zhuǎn)換驅(qū)動(dòng),并向顯示器提供行掃描信號(hào),控制顯示器正確顯示圖像。第一圖形處理器110首先將圖像數(shù)據(jù)分為第一圖像數(shù)據(jù)和第二圖像數(shù)據(jù),其中第二圖像數(shù)據(jù)是進(jìn)行物理模擬計(jì)算的圖像數(shù)據(jù)。第一圖像數(shù)據(jù)由第一圖形處理器110進(jìn)行處理,然后向第二圖形處理器120發(fā)送處理第二圖像數(shù)據(jù)的指令,使第二圖形處理器120對(duì)第二圖像數(shù)據(jù)進(jìn)行處理。第二圖形處理器120和第一圖形處理器110集成設(shè)置于同一主板101上,通過(guò)第二圖形處理器處理第二圖像數(shù)據(jù),可解決前述提到的GPU資源消耗較高及設(shè)備成本、體積較大的問(wèn)題。中央處理器130,即cpu,是一臺(tái)計(jì)算機(jī)的運(yùn)算核心和控制核心,它的功能主要是解釋計(jì)算機(jī)指令以及處理計(jì)算機(jī)軟件中的數(shù)據(jù)。在本發(fā)明中,中央處理器130除進(jìn)行上述操作外,第一圖形處理器110發(fā)送的使第二圖形處理器120處理第二圖像數(shù)據(jù)的指令在第一圖形處理器110發(fā)送后經(jīng)過(guò)中央處理器130的轉(zhuǎn)發(fā),到達(dá)第二圖形處理器120,第二圖形處理器120接收到該指令后,對(duì)第二圖像數(shù)據(jù)進(jìn)行處理。第二圖形處理器120對(duì)第二圖像數(shù)據(jù)的處理結(jié)果需傳輸?shù)降谝粓D形處理器110,由第一圖形處理器110統(tǒng)一輸出。第二圖形處理器120將處理結(jié)果傳輸?shù)街醒胩幚砥?30,經(jīng)中央處理器130轉(zhuǎn)發(fā)到第一圖形處理器110,由第一圖形處理器110統(tǒng)一進(jìn)行輸出。
[0018]區(qū)別于現(xiàn)有技術(shù),本發(fā)明的處理器系統(tǒng)將兩個(gè)圖形處理器與中央處理器集成設(shè)置于同一主板上,節(jié)省空間使用;同時(shí)對(duì)圖像數(shù)據(jù)分類(lèi),通過(guò)2個(gè)圖形處理器分別對(duì)不同的圖像數(shù)據(jù)進(jìn)行處理,最后將對(duì)圖像數(shù)據(jù)處理的結(jié)果統(tǒng)一輸出,能夠合理利用圖形處理器的資源,節(jié)省成本。
[0019]參閱圖2,圖2是本發(fā)明提供的一種處理器系統(tǒng)的第二實(shí)施方式的結(jié)構(gòu)示意圖。處理器系統(tǒng)200包括第一圖形處理器210、第二圖形處理器220和中央處理器230,其中,第一圖形處理器210與第二圖形處理器220均通過(guò)數(shù)據(jù)總線(xiàn)240連接中央處理器230。第一圖形處理器210、第二圖形處理器220和中央處理器230集成設(shè)置于一主板201上。
[0020]在本實(shí)施方式中,數(shù)據(jù)總線(xiàn)240是PCIE總線(xiàn)接口。PCIE總線(xiàn)接口是標(biāo)準(zhǔn)接口,屬于高速串行點(diǎn)對(duì)點(diǎn)雙通道高帶寬